Latvia proposes ban on bus services to Russia and Belarus
The Latvian Ministry of Transport has submitted a proposal to ban all regular and irregular international bus services to Russia and Belarus, as well as transit through Latvian territory to these countries. The proposed restrictions are intended to take effect in 2027.
Currently, one regular bus connection to Moscow is operated by the company Norma-A under the Ecolines brand. The permit for this line is set to expire on January 9, 2027, and will not be renewed. Additionally, a ban on irregular transport through Latvian border crossings with Russia and Belarus is already in place from November 1, 2025, to October 31, 2026, with the ministry preparing to extend this measure for another year.
Latvian officials acknowledge that a unilateral ban may create loopholes, as passengers could use connections through Estonia and Lithuania or utilize minibuses that are not covered by current bus regulations. Consequently, Latvia is seeking a coordinated approach at the Baltic state and European Union levels to ensure the effectiveness of such measures.
